@NeroIV XX is worse because you pay X for each appearance in the cost. So for x= 2 the miracle costs 3 mana (2+R) and without miracle I'd pay 5 (2+2+R) (admitedly 5 mana for 2 dam to a dude and all his creatures is still good but nowhere near AS good.)

In limited, this has to be one of the most powerful cards ever printed. It wins you the game by burning them and clearing their blockers. Its a many-for-one. Its even splashable with the single {R} cost. I would never pass this card unless there was also a foil copy in the same pack.

In constructed, it breaks open board stalls in creature mirrors. Even if your opponent has creatures big enough to survive it, they will likely have so much residual damage marked on them that they won't be able to block your smaller creatures without trading. I expect at the very least to see this in sideboards against decks full of small creatures (which is almost all of them in standard at the moment).

NOT strictly better than Comet Storm. When are people going to learn how to differentiate "better in almost every situation" from "strictly better," the latter of which, in a game with thousands upon thousands upon thousands of changing pieces, seldom occurs, and moreover only seems appropriate because you've failed to consider every possible scenario.

Just to give you a super cheesy counter example to your claim of strict superiority above, consider when you have a Swans of Bryn Argoll in play and could benefit greatly from the possibility of directing damage at your own creature. In an ideal version of the above scenario, Comet Storm would give you a grip of cards and have the exact same net damage effect on your opponent.

Even strict superiority claims for Lightning Bolt over Shock reflect ignorance. Consider the case where you have 3 life and a Near-Death Experience on the battlefield, with one Red at the end of your tapped-out-opponent's turn. A self Shock to the grill wins you the game during your upkeep, whereas a Lightning Bolt to your own dome would kill you outright.

Moral of the story: It's always more complicated than you would suspect at first glance, and in seemingly every case of ostensible strict superiority, a counter example can be cooked up which directly refutes your ultimately fallacious claim.
